Use this page when you are deciding whether a route should proxy upstream HTTP or execute worker code directly. Proxy routes (http_proxy) forward requests to external HTTP endpoints, while service routes call local or bound Worker code. This page compares latency, coupling, and deployment tradeoffs to help you choose.
Last reviewed: 2026-03-06
Use the service execution recipes when your routes need to call Worker code directly instead of proxying to an external HTTP endpoint. The gateway supports two patterns: local service modules bundled with the worker, and service bindings that call separately deployed Workers via Cloudflare bindings.
The service integration type imports a local JavaScript module from the worker project and calls its default export. The module ships in the same worker bundle.
The service_binding integration type calls a separately deployed Worker through a Cloudflare service binding. The target Worker must be deployed independently and bound in wrangler.toml.
Pre-process hooks run before the main integration and can short-circuit the request by returning a response. Use them for custom authorization, input validation, or request enrichment.
Post-process hooks run after the main integration returns and can modify the response. The Auth0 callback post-process hook is the most common use case.
When choosing between proxy and service execution, consider latency (service bindings avoid an external HTTP round-trip) and coupling (proxy keeps the backend independently deployable).
{
"servers": [
{ "alias": "upstream", "url": "https://api.example.com/base" }
],
"paths": [
{
"method": "GET",
"path": "/proxy/{.+}",
"integration": {
"type": "http_proxy",
"server": "upstream"
}
}
]
}This snippet uses an http_proxy integration that forwards requests to an external upstream. Compare this with the service or service_binding integration types, which execute Worker code directly without an external HTTP round-trip.
If a service integration returns 500, confirm that the entrypoint path in the services array matches the actual file location relative to the worker root and that the module exports a default function.
If a service_binding integration returns a binding error, verify that the binding name in config matches the binding declared in wrangler.toml and that the target Worker is deployed.
If a pre-process hook does not short-circuit as expected, check that the hook function returns a Response object -- returning undefined or null lets the request continue to the main integration.
If post-process hooks are not running, confirm the hook config uses the correct binding and function field names and that the hook Worker is deployed and bound.
